Earlier this year, our first-ever Microsoft Fabric Community Conference in Las Vegas saw over 4,200 attendees engaging with experts and gaining hands-on experience with Fabric. We’re thrilled to announce that in response to overwhelming demand, we’re bringing this incredible experience to Europe—offering even more opportunities for hands-on learning and professional growth! We are so excited to meet our partners at the inaugural European Microsoft Fabric Community Conference, being held September 25-27, 2024 at the Stockholmsmässan in Stockholm, Sweden. With 130 track sessions, 4 keynotes, 10 workshops, Expo, Community Lounge, Ask the Experts, DE&I Programme, Women in Tech Lunch and more, this will be the most comprehensive learning event for Microsoft Fabric, ever!
